Failed findings

  • sick-employee policy not followedcritical
    Official wording: Potentially Hazardous Food Meets Temperature Requirement During Storage, Preparation Display And Service
    Inspector note: All cold food shall be stored at a temperature of 40F or less. OBSERVED POTENTIALLY HAZARDOUS FOOD AT IMPROPER TEMPERATURE. OBSERVED A CONTAINER OF RAW CHICKEN AT 44F INSIDE OF THE PREP COOLER. MANAGEMENT VOLUNTARILY DISCARDED 11.5# OF FOOD WORTH $60. CRITICAL VIOLATION 7-38-005A.
    code 3Priority
  • surfaces not properly sanitized
    Official wording: Food Protected During Storage, Preparation, Display, Service And Transportation
    Inspector note: All food should be properly protected from contamination during storage, preparation, display, service, and transportation. FOOD (ICE) NOT PROTECTED FROM CONTAMINATION DURING STORAGE INSIDE OF THE ICE MACHINE. OBSERVED 2 ICE MACHINES WITH MOLD GROWTH ON INTERIOR CONTACT SURFACES OF THE MACHINE. BOTH MACHINES TAGGED BY CDPH. MANAGEMENT INSTRUCTED TO HAVE INTERIOR SURFACES CLEANED AND SANITIZED. MANAGEMENT HAD BILTMORE REFRIGERATION CLEAN AND SANITIZE THE MACHINES ON 7/30/10. HELD FOR INSPECTION TAGS REMOVED. SERIOUS VIOLATION 7-38-005A.

  • toxic items stored near food
    Official wording: No Evidence Of Rodent Or Insect Outer Openings Protected/Rodent Proofed, A Written Log Shall Be Maintained Available To The Inspectors
    Inspector note: All necessary control measures shall be used to effectively minimize or eliminate the presence of rodents, roaches, and other vermin and insects on the premises of all food establishments, in food-transporting vehicles, and in vending machines. OBSERVED EVIDENCE OF RODENTS ON PREMISES. OBSERVED APPROXIMATELY 20 MOUSE DROPPINGS ON THE FLOOR BEHIND THE CHEST FREEZERS IN THE PATIO AREA. MANAGEMENT INSTRUCTED TO CLEAN AND SANITIZE THE AFFECTED AREA. ADDITIONAL PEST CONTROL SERVICE IS RECOMMENDED. MANAGEMENT CLEANED THE AFFECTED AREA AND HAD ROSE PEST CONTROL OUT TO SERVICE PREMISES ON 7/30/10. SERIOUS VIOLATION 7-38-020.
